    Peacock has canceled an award-winning fantasy epic and fans are up in arms

    Peacock has canceled its planned TV adaptation ofbestselling and
    award-winning fantasy trilogy, The Green Bone Saga.

    The Universal-owned streaming service revealed in 2020 that it had begun developing the show, which was due to be based on the first novel in the series, Jade City. Dave Kalstein, who'd most recently overseen Bourne
    spin-off Treadstone, and Breck Eisner, director of Vin Diesel-led fantasy adventure The Last Witch Hunter and many episodes of The Expanse, were in the charge overseeing the series.

    However, The Green Bone Saga author Fonda J. Lee, revealed that Peacock executives have now changed their minds and will not be moving forward with their show.     As you can see from Lee's tweet above, the author does hold out hope that the project will be resurrected at another streaming service or by a US broadcaster, but nothing is in the works quite yet.

    The book's fans, however, are up in arms about the cancelation, with many replying to Lee's message in outrage that the show can be axed.     A trilogy of novels, it began in 2017 with Jade City, with Jade War followingin 2019, and finallyJade Legacyin 2021.

    Set in a mythical world, but in a setting not unlike 1970s Hong Kong, the books take place in Janloon, which is more commonly known as Jade City.

    The country is dominated by Jade, a precious stone that vastly enhances a warrior's capabilities if they possess it. Trade of the stone dominates the land, much like Spice in Dune, and the powerful Kaul family uses it to
    enhance their magical abilities and defend the island from foreign invasion, as well as hoarding the stone for themselves.

    However, when a powerful new drug emerges that lets anyone wield the stone, a rival clan rises up and an all-out war is quickly on the horizon. (Image credit: Orbit)

    The series has been showered with awards recognition, with Jade City winning the World Fantasy Award in 2018, it was also nominated for a Nebula Award, which annually recognizes the best works of science fiction or fantasy published in the United States.

    Jade War was nominated for both Dragon and Ignyte Awards, both of which are fantasy literary prizes, while the entire trilogy is up for the prestigious Hugo Award later this year. Past winners of that prize include James S. A. Corey's series of novels, The Expanse, which was then adapted for a hugely successful TV series, and Becky Chambers' Wayfarers series. Analysis: Why didn't Peacock have the stone(s)?

    A quick read of the story description we've given you and it's easy to
    surmise that Jade City would have been an expensive show to produce.

    As well as that, the Universal-backed streamer has a lot of young adult fantasy already on its plate. It's about to release Vampire Academy, which brings to life Richelle Mead's novel of the same name. As well as that, there's a planned reboot of Battlestar Galactica , a big-budget adaptation of Victoria Aveyard's young adult series Red Queen, which is being overseen by Elizabeth Banks, and a take on Wild Cards, a series of science fiction superhero shared universe anthologies, which is overseen by George R. R. Martin .

    It could well have been that Jade City got pushed off the plate by an abundance of other morsels, or things just got too expensive. We'll wait to see if Lee's trilogy finds a TV adaptation home elsewhere.
